Anyone have experience using a cz3d in wet sand and ankle deep surf on the Atlantic side? Wasn't sure how well it would perform since it's a two frequency unit. My wife and I vacation every year in Myrtle Beach and I'm looking for a good machine to use there as well as at home in the farm fields. Can't really justify a pi unit that I would only use two weeks a year. Thanks Mike.
 
Mike
I was in Atlantic City N.J. years ago with a CZ 6a and it worked like a champ.
So yes the CZ3D will work very good in the wet sand and in very shallow water,as long as you Bag the control.
The CZ-21 is just a water proof CZ.
